Rare cruisemom42 Posted October 17, 2016 #2 Share Posted October 17, 2016 Audioguides can be rented at the Palatine Hill ticket office for 5 euros. If you follow the suggested tour, it takes about 2 hours (but I'd probably allow a little longer). I have not used them, so I can't give a thumbs up or thumbs down. But there's very little signage on the site, and (like the Forum), all the ruins can be difficult to decipher if you're not an expert. Plus, with all the meandering pathways, it's easy to miss important things -- like the iron age hut of Romulus and Remus, or the small museum on site, or the cryptoporticus where it is thought that bad boy Emperor Caligula was murdered by the Praetorian Guard: http://www.romanhideout.com/News/2008/20080105.asp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
